Reporting to the Business Intelligence Manager, the Business Intelligence Officer will be a key contributor to the successful delivery of the performance targets within Great places.


PURPOSE OF ROLE:


  • To work with the team to report performance
  • Responsible for collecting, analysing and presenting key performance data on time and ensuring Data Quality is of the highest standard
  • Support colleagues with their performance information requirements
  • To support the delivery of intelligent business information through a range of mechanisms, in particular selfserve tools for use by colleagues, in line with the Business Intelligence Strategy, leading to intelligence led decision making.

RESPONSIBILITIES:


  • Support the production of key performance reports, ensuring they are on time and to a high standard across a range of audiences including Board, management and customers.
  • Support the analysis of key performance data to identify improvement priorities and trends, presented in an accessible format.
  • Manage the BI Team inbox, triaging incoming report / data requests so the are dealt with in an effective and timely manner.
  • Gather greater insight and intelligence around key drivers of performance by working closely with service delivery teams
  • Support the design, collection, analysis and sharing of quantitative & qualitative research.
  • Provide support to corporate projects (customer feedback, procurement, equality and diversity, value for money, etc.)
  • Work with Managers across the business to identify the management information necessary to ensure performance across all priority areas can be accurately measured and monitored.
  • Provide bespoke analysis and technical expertise in appropriate analysis and visualisation techniques to support colleagues across the business with scrutinising data.
  • Escalate issues with data accuracy or system usage to the appropriate channel to ensure prompt and satisfactory resolution.
  • Support BI colleagues in ongoing improvements to how we produce more automated performance data, how we cut and slice data in different ways and how we analyse information intelligently and flexibly.
  • Be a key contributor to the completion of statistical returns as required by Regulatory bodies e.g. the Regulatory Statistical Return.
